When lifting the machine, use the grips on both sides of the
machine. If you drop the machine, it could break or cause an
injury.
When you move the machine, remember to unplug the power
cord from the outlet. When you pull the plug out of the socket,
hold it by the plug. If the cord is pulled out of the socket
abruptly, it could become damaged. Damaged plugs or cords
can cause an electrical or fire hazard.
Be sure to disconnect all cables from the printer before transporting it.
The printer is a precision piece of machinery. Take care to avoid damage during
shipment.
